This has happened for about five invite in a row. Am I using this wrong?

The invite works if I turn off the β€œlimit uses” field. Is this some sort of weird browser pre-fetch behavior?

I first saw this on iOS Safari, but I’m also seeing it on Firefox 78.11.0esr

Setting the β€œLimit uses” box and putting any value in the number of uses creates an invalid invite.

Creating a time-limited invite works correctly.

Creating an invite not bound by use or time also works correctly.
